Transaction 6509cc59120962923c2d3a981c88ffc0065172f9c8eee8bf508624470fc05176
1 Input
1 Output
-
6509cc59120962923c2d3a981c88ffc0065172f9c8eee8bf508624470fc05176:0
- value
- 3357166
- script pubkey
- OP_0 OP_PUSHBYTES_20 3a8c8771c174a0d974b1ad84b99820d7db01aae3
- address
- bc1q82xgwuwpwjsdja934kztnxpq6ldsr2hr7n5mls